When the company comes by to give an estimate they will come and assess the damage. A worker will survey the perimeter of the home and look for any signs of cracks or crumbling in the home. Bricks and concrete at the bottom should be stable and in one piece. In the home, windows and doors should not stick or pull and there should not be any cracks or uneven door frames or walls. The contractor will assess various areas of the house to see what kind of damage is there and the severity of it. The basement will be another area that is inspected. The contractor will look at the concrete floor for any cracks and they will view the walls. If the basement is not finished, the worker can see what type of lines and cracks are in the walls. If the basement is finished, the worker will look for any signs of wall sloping or slanting. Plano foundation repair could cost a variety of prices. Depending on the work that has to be done, the job could be a small one or a major one. In some cases, workers may simply add crack filler to prevent the crack from spreading, in a more severe case, they could redo the entire foundation under the home.
